Technicals for EPL Limited
Price Summary
On 2026-06-03, EPL Limited's shares started at 211.99, peaked at 212.79, bottomed out at 203.91, and ended -0.5% lower at 210.94, with 708890 shares traded.The top price for the stock in the last 52 weeks is 243.59, with the bottom price being 180.12.
Technicals
Support and Resistance: The current price of 210.94 for EPL finds support at 203.03 and resistance at 216.41. These levels define a range in which the price might oscillate, with 203.03 as a potential support and 216.41 as a resistance level.Aroon: The AROON indicator reflects a bearish trend, with Aroon Down rising and the Aroon Oscillator reversing. This suggests a downward trend reversal, signaling that price may be poised for further declines. The shift in these indicators could indicate growing bearish pressure.
Bol. Bands: The current reading of the BOLL BANDS is neutral, offering no clear signals for a movement in either direction. This suggests that the market may be in a holding pattern, with no dominant trend in place.
Parabolic SAR: The PSAR for EPL continues to indicate a bearish outlook, reinforcing a resistance level that could limit upward potential. This suggests that the market may remain under bearish control, with resistance acting as a barrier to significant upward movement.
Stochastic: The STOCHASTIC is currently neutral, showing no clear bias toward an upward or downward trend. This suggests that the market may be in a phase of indecision or consolidation.
Tripple Moving Agerage: The Tripple MOVING AVG is currently neutral, showing no clear bias toward an upward or downward trend. This suggests that the market may be in a phase of indecision or consolidation.
